Winthrop/Lynn girls hockey looking for another strong season

Last year, the English High girls hockey team served notice it was a force to be reckoned with when it finished 16-5 and reached the Division 1 North quarterfinals in the state tournament.A few things have changed this season. The team, which is a combination of Winthrop, Classical, English and Revere players, is now called the Winthrop Lady Bulldogs because Winthrop is the host school. Also, five players who were key to the team’s success have either graduated or transferred to other schools. What hasn’t changed, however, is coach Anthony Martucci’s optimism that the team will once again be in the mix when it comes to the postseason.Although the forward lines and the defensive pairings will look a little different this year, the person between the pipes will be the same. Katie Burt, who was in net for all 16 wins, is back and she’s still only a seventh-grader at Pickering Middle School.”I think with Katie in net and the players we have, we’ll have another strong season. Our first hope is getting nine wins and making the tournament,” Martucci said.Winthrop has the largest number of players with eight. That number could go up if the sixth-graders from its middle school are allowed to play. Lynn has seven players and Revere has one.Martucci lost all-conference player Vanessa Caruccio, Ashley Fiandaca, Adriana Russell and Candace Kirk to graduation. Madison Molea, a ninth-grader, transferred to St. Mary’s. Martucci got in several new players and saw the return of sophomore Chelsey Bartlett, who was at St. Mary’s last year, but played as an eighth-grader at Pickering two years ago.Martucci’s returning contingent includes Taylor Brown, who scored 16 goals playing defense. She’s a junior from Winthrop and an assistant captain. Senior captain Lindsay Barker, also from Winthrop, gives the team a lift up front as well. She racked up 22 goals last year.English High sophomore Mackenzie Clark will also provide an offensive spark. She had 16 goals and 36 points last year. Martucci said Bartlett will also be in the first line with Taylor Papsadora and Caroline McKinnon also figuring in the mix. Look for senior Rachel Mailhot to skate wing. Classical’s Kelly Deveney will move from forward to defense, where she’ll be joined by another former forward, Amanda Cordes.Among the other players figuring in the mix on the forward lines will be Annie Mahoney, seventh-grader Anna Fucillo, eighth-grader Ashley Melanson (Pickering), freshman Casey McNulty (Classical), Lindsay Roy (English) and Jess Rogowitz, a junior from Winthrop.
